Tourist Stuff
-Vidler’s 5 and Dime in East Aurora
-Get Wings and Beef on Weck (weck is short for kimmelweck bun which is a bun sprinkled with coarse salt and caraway seeds instead of sesame). Do NOT go to Anchor Bar-while it may have invented the wings, they are not the best here. Bar Bills or Hamlin and Main in East Aurora are the best for wings and Beef on Weck.
-FREE Tour of Buffalo City Hall (at 65 Niagara Square)- Monday- Friday starting at Noon but you must register for the tour – call 716-245-3032. There are other city tours- Explore Buffalo.
-Our Lady of Victory Basilica- 767 Ridge Road, Lackawanna- rivals the churches of Europe, open, do not have to be Catholic to view the amazing architecture. And, it is down the street from the Buffalo Botanical Gardens. Wayside Family Restaurant- 2301 S. Park is inexpensive and good food in causal environment–just down the street from the gardens.
